NLU
Qu'est-ce que la NLU ?
La compréhension du langage naturel (NLU) est un sous-domaine de l'intelligence artificielle (IA) visant à permettre aux machines de comprendre et d'interpréter le langage humain de manière significative. Dans Hexabot, le moteur NLU peut être utilisé par exemple pour :
Détecter les intentions : Comprendre le but ou l'objectif derrière l'entrée d'un utilisateur, comme demander des informations, faire une requête ou donner un retour.
Remplissage de champs : Extraire des éléments d'information spécifiques (par ex. dates, lieux ou quantités) à partir des saisies des utilisateurs pour accomplir des tâches ou requêtes structurées.
Améliorer la prise en compte du contexte : Maintenir une compréhension cohérente des interactions utilisateur pour permettre des conversations multi-tours.
Analyse du sentiment : Évaluer la tonalité émotionnelle des saisies des utilisateurs, ce qui peut orienter les réponses ou déclencher des actions appropriées.
Reconnaissance d'entités : Identifier des entités nommées telles que des dates, des nombres et d'autres repères contextuels en utilisant des bibliothèques comme Duckling.
Le rôle de la NLU dans la sécurité de l'IA
Hexabot adopte une approche axée sur la sécurité pour l'IA, prônant une utilisation responsable de l'IA qui privilégie la protection des utilisateurs plutôt que la commodité. En exploitant la NLU comme première étape du pipeline conversationnel, Hexabot garantit :
Sortie contrôlée : Le bot détecte les intentions et les entités avant de décider si l'IA générative est nécessaire, réduisant la probabilité de mauvaise interprétation ou de réponses dangereuses.
Conscience du contexte : Le bot maintient une compréhension contextuelle grâce à un traitement NLU structuré, améliorant la précision des conversations.
Responsabilité : La NLU fournit une couche logique traçable qui facilite l'audit des décisions, rendant le fonctionnement d'Hexabot transparent et digne de confiance.
Pourquoi la NLU est-elle importante ?
Hexabot accorde la priorité à la sécurité de l'IA et à la précision dans la compréhension des interactions utilisateur. Le rôle du moteur NLU est crucial pour plusieurs raisons :
Conversations guidées par l'intention : En détectant avec précision l'intention de l'utilisateur, Hexabot s'assure que chaque interaction correspond aux besoins de l'utilisateur. Cela conduit à un flux de conversation plus structuré et prévisible.
Contrôle de l'IA générative : Bien que les modèles d'IA générative alimentés par de grands modèles de langage (LLM) soient puissants, ils présentent aussi des risques tels que les hallucinations, le contournement des protections (jailbreaking) et les réponses non souhaitées. En détectant d'abord l'intention, Hexabot détermine quand et où l'IA générative doit être utilisée, garantissant des réponses sûres, pertinentes et conformes aux directives éthiques.
Amélioration de la gouvernance de l'IA : La NLU agit comme une couche de sauvegarde, offrant un environnement contrôlé où l'IA générative opère uniquement dans des circonstances prédéfinies. Cela aide à atténuer les risques associés à une dépendance excessive aux LLM.
Personnalisabilité et extensibilité : La nature modulaire du moteur NLU d'Hexabot permet aux développeurs de définir des intentions personnalisées, d'intégrer des entités spécifiques au domaine et d'étendre les fonctionnalités du moteur (par ex. en ajoutant l'analyse du sentiment).
Confiance et sécurité des utilisateurs : Une NLU bien implémentée garantit que les utilisateurs se sentent compris et que le bot fonctionne dans des paramètres éthiques et opérationnels définis. Cela favorise la confiance et minimise le risque de générer des réponses nuisibles ou non pertinentes.
Mis à jour
Ce contenu vous a-t-il été utile ?